Visegrad Patent Institute         
INTERGOVERNMENTAL ORGANIZATION
The Visegrad Patent Institute (VPI) is an intergovernmental organization for cooperation in the field of patents, created by the national patent offices of the four Visegrad countries, namely the Czech Republic, Hungary, Poland and Slovakia. The Agreement on the Visegrad Patent Institute (VPI Agreement) was signed in Bratislava on February 26, 2015.
